In this role, you will maintain beautification of the City by inspecting and enforcing livability codes by managing graffiti, vacant or overgrown properties, and other street-level blight.
Examples of Duties:
Patrols the City looking for graffiti and overgrown lots that are unsightly or pose a threat to the safety and security of the neighborhood. Reports graffiti, overgrown lots and other code violations using an industrial electronic device. Prepares and processes inspection reports. Issues violation notices. Removes graffiti using a variety to cleaners and equipment including a hand-held power washer. Manages vacant properties and overgrown lots by clearing/cleaning properties with a variety of hand-held and power tools, including boarding vacant buildings. Performs debris removal, cleaning, clearing of city-owned properties and rights-of-way. Operates push and riding lawn mowers. Performs other duties as required.
Basic Qualifications:
High school diploma or general education degree (GED); and 1.5 years of work experience and/or training; or equivalent combination of education and experience. Basic knowledge of Microsoft Office or similar software. Valid state issued driver’s license.
